Memorial Notice Templates
When crafting an obituary, the format need be tailored to capture the individual's journey. Here are some popular formats:
- Traditional: This template often contains biographical information, date of birth and death, loved ones' names, and funeral arrangements.
- Simplified: This approach tends to be more straightforward and may highlight the individual's passions.
- Creative: This format allows for more freedom and may incorporate poems, stories, or photographs to honour the individual's spirit.
It's important to choose a format that feels most appropriate for the deceased and their friends.

Honoring Life Through copyright: Obituary Writing Ideas
Writing an obituary presents a unique challenge. It's an task of honoring a life lived, capturing its essence in copyright that linger with loved ones and tell a story that honors the individual. While it may seem daunting, remember that every detail, small, can contribute to a poignant and meaningful tribute.
- Start by gathering memories and anecdotes from family and friends. These personal touchstones will bring the obituary to life and offer a glimpse into the person's special personality.
- Blend factual information about their life, such as birth and death dates, education, and career achievements, with heartfelt stories that illustrate their character.
- Resist being afraid to include a touch of humor if it reflects the person's spirit. A well-placed anecdote can bring joy to those grieving and create a lasting impression.
Ultimately, , remember that an obituary is more than just a list of facts. It's a chance to celebrate the life of someone special, share their story with the world, and honor their memory alive for generations to come.
